He rushed to the hospital after receiving the call from the doctor.
He felt restless, even though he didn't love his wife, he was scared about his baby's health.
After reaching the hospital he enquired about the maternity ward in the reception and rushed towards it frantically.
He hurriedly went to the doctor and the doctor explained to him about his wife condition, that his wife is very anemic and she is in depression. If she is not taken care well it will be difficult for her to continue the pregnancy.
A wave of guilt hit him harshly... He feared that he might lose his own blood because of his arrogance. He decided to treat her well atleast until her delivery.
He saw around the ward and noticed other pregnant women with their husbands, he felt a pang in his heart realizing how he treated his wife.
He entered the room and saw his unconscious wife, she looked pale and weak that's when he noticed she's become skinny after getting pregnant. Her jaw and collar bones are clearly visible to him but once, she was a cute and chubby little girl... But not anymore.
